Mi hermano Juan

Ana is a 6-year-old girl who is doing child therapy with a psychologist. Through games and drawings, he tells the psychologist things about his family, and especially about his brother Juan, what he is like, how he sees what they play, and what they have experienced together. But we will soon realize that things are not what they seem.

10 min

Cast: Leonor Watling, Berta Sánchez, Coque Malla, Dani Martin. Direction: Cristina Martín and María José Martín Barcelona. Screenplay: María José Martín Barcelona. Production: Cristina Martín Barcelona and María José Martín Barcelona. Photography Direction: Ángel Amorós. Editing: Cristina Martín and María José Martín Barcelona. Art Direction: Begoña Olavarrieta. Makeup and hair: María Solans. Costumes: Anitta Ruiz and Virginia Tourón. Sound manager: Raquel Caridad. Production Manager: Mónica Mateo.
